Why Elderberry Tea Stands Out: Nature’s Immune Booster
Elderberry tea is derived from the berries of the Sambucus nigra plant, a flowering tree historically revered for its medicinal uses. Modern science supports what generations have known: elderberries are rich in flavonoids, anthocyanins, and vitamin C—compounds proven to fight inflammation, support immune function, and promote overall vitality.
Studies show elderberry extracts can help shorten the duration of cold and flu symptoms, thanks to their ability to inhibit viral replication and enhance immune response. Whether you’re wrapping up on winter days or seeking natural support during allergy season, elderberry tea offers a gentle yet powerful way to strengthen your body’s defenses.

Top Health Benefits of Elderberry Tea You Need to Know
-
Immune System Support
Loaded with antioxidants, elderberry tea combats oxidative stress and helps your immune system fight off infections. Research supports its role in enhancing white blood cell activity and reducing inflammatory responses. -
Antioxidant Powerhouse
Elderberries contain high levels of anthocyanins, the compounds giving them their deep purple color. These antioxidants neutralize free radicals, protecting cells from damage and lowering the risk of chronic diseases. -
Natural Anti-Inflammatory Properties
Chronic inflammation is linked to numerous health conditions. Elderberry tea may reduce inflammatory markers in the body, supporting joint health and reducing everyday discomfort. -
Respiratory Health Support
Traditionally used to ease coughs, congestion, and sore throats, elderberry tea acts as a soothing, hydrating remedy that may accelerate recovery from respiratory infections.

How to Brew the Perfect Cup of Elderberry Tea
To maximize elderberry tea’s benefits, brew 1–2 teaspoons of dried elderberries or bought tea bags per cup. Steep in hot water (not boiling) for 10–15 minutes to preserve delicate antioxidants. Add a squeeze of lemon or a drizzle of honey for flavor and extra immune support, but skip added sugars if managing diabetes or calorie intake.
Pro tip: For a morning energizer, enjoy elderberry tea alongside a balanced breakfast. For evening relaxation, blend it with calming ingredients like chamomile or ginger.
